Transaction 65dc731558dad51730c6a85892983570a1e7efa61a5152d763076f3e99cdff38
1 Input
1 Output
-
65dc731558dad51730c6a85892983570a1e7efa61a5152d763076f3e99cdff38:0
- value
- 2793903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4ee511b5accb0ce6f068037cf90f298e0b2ce48 OP_EQUAL
- address
- 3JBh3chv1mmiiEVm3eYGkEL5wkoNzkVZKo